STATUTORY RULES.

1924. No. 60.

————

REGULATIONS UNDER THE NAVAL DEFENCE ACT 1910‑1918.

I, THE GOVERNOR‑GENERAL in and over the Commonwealth of Australia, acting with the advice of the Federal Executive Council, hereby make the following Regulation under the Naval Defence Act 1910‑1918, to come into operation on and from 11th December, 1923.

Dated this eighteenth day of April, 1924.

FORSTER,

Governor General.

By His Excellency’s Command,

E. K. BOWDEN,

Minister of State for Defence.

———

Amendment of Training Ship “TINGIRA” Regulations.

(Statutory Rules 1919, No. 18, as amended to present date.)

 

1. Regulation 4 is amended as from 11th December, 1923, by omitting sub‑regulation (2).
